Description tjurk 2005-12-15 10:39:19 UTC
After loading the provided file (sdw see URL) w OO2.0.1RC4. The numbering of the
content (headlines, index, ...) changed for no reason.
Comment 1 michael.ruess 2005-12-15 14:00:37 UTC
MRU->OD: the second level of the outline is initially numbered with e.g. 0.1,
0.2 though the first level heading correctly preceeds them. when opening Outline
numbering and clicking OK, the numbers are corrected.
